According to the public record, 35, Bronte Street, Liverpool is a modern leasehold house with 1,065 ft2 of internal area.
Houses of this size in this area normally have 4 bedrooms with a garden.
Based on available information, and assuming reasonable condition, the estimated sale value for 35, Bronte Street, Liverpool is £200,234 and the estimated rental value is £1,062 per month.

35, Bronte Street, Liverpool has an Energy Performance Rating (EPC) of D. This is based on the most recent assessment, dated 21 Mar 2019.
The property is connected to mains gas and has fully double glazed windows. It is heated using Boiler and radiators, mains gas.
According to HM Land Registry, 35, Bronte Street, Liverpool was last sold on 23rd July 2019 for £167,000 and was recorded as a leasehold house.
The property has only had this single sale since 1995.
